Dyett & Bhatia (D&B) was incorporated in California in December 1975 and has been providing professional services for the last 40 years. D&B's sole office is located in Oakland, CA. Our small size – about 25 employees – allows us to be nimble and responsive in our work, communication, and outreach. We conduct analysis and develop policies on a range of planning topics from land use and urban design, to economic development, sustainability, and social and environmental justice. The professional services we offer are focused on: urban design and specific plans, development codes and zoning ordinances, general plans, environmental planning and assessment, community engagement, geographic information systems (GIS), three-dimensional computer modeling, and visual simulation.
Our firm has won 12 awards in the last four years alone from the American Planning Association (APA), as well as two national awards from the APA in the last six years, including for California's first Public Health Element.

Dyett & Bhatia has a highly-trained staff of approximately 25, with academic backgrounds and professional experience in urban and regional planning; urban design; zoning; urban environmental planning; urban economics, architecture; graphic design; and public meeting facilitation. Dyett & Bhatia’s technical staff specializes in Geographic Information Systems (GIS), cartography, three-dimensional computer modeling, and computer-aided visualization.
